When Fabiola Nzoyikorera arrived at Kakuma refugee camp in Kenya in 2021, she had no assets, no income, and no clear path forward. What she did have was expertise, a mother's instincts, and an eye she couldn't shut off. As a trained nutritionist, she immediately recognized what the camp's food rations were missing: not calories, but real nourishment. Even on the rare occasion that stomachs were full, children were still starving. Her own daughter got sick. Fabiola knew exactly why. And she decided she wasn't going to wait for someone else to fix it. With a small loan from Maak Impact and support from a few other services, Fabiola built Amazing Food Company from scratch inside the camp. She developed two signature porridge blends made from sorghum, millet, maize, soy, sesame, peanuts, and red kidney beans. Every ingredient is hand-sorted, sun-dried, and processed by Fabiola and her team. Nothing artificial. Nothing wasted. Today, her company produces over 1.5 tons of nutritious porridge flour every single month, employs 8 permanent and 11 part-time staff, most of them refugee women, and provides nutritious food to 320 vulnerable children and women every month.
